def __init__(self): AlgorithmProvider.__init__(self) self.actions.extend([CreateNewScriptAction('Create new script', CreateNewScriptAction.SCRIPT_PYTHON), AddScriptFromFileAction(), GetScriptsAction(), CreateScriptCollectionPluginAction(), ]) self.contextMenuActions = \ [EditScriptAction(EditScriptAction.SCRIPT_PYTHON), DeleteScriptAction(DeleteScriptAction.SCRIPT_PYTHON)]
def __init__(self): super().__init__() self.activate = False self.actions.append( CreateNewScriptAction('Create new R script', CreateNewScriptAction.SCRIPT_R)) self.actions.append(GetRScriptsAction()) self.contextMenuActions = \ [EditScriptAction(EditScriptAction.SCRIPT_R), DeleteScriptAction(DeleteScriptAction.SCRIPT_R)]
def __init__(self): AlgorithmProvider.__init__(self) self.activate = False self.actions.append( CreateNewScriptAction(self.tr('Create new R script'), CreateNewScriptAction.SCRIPT_R)) self.actions.append(GetRScriptsAction()) self.contextMenuActions = \ [EditScriptAction(EditScriptAction.SCRIPT_R), DeleteScriptAction(DeleteScriptAction.SCRIPT_R)]
def __init__(self): super().__init__() self.algs = [] self.folder_algorithms = [] self.actions = [CreateNewScriptAction('Create new script', CreateNewScriptAction.SCRIPT_PYTHON), AddScriptFromFileAction(), GetScriptsAction(), CreateScriptCollectionPluginAction()] self.contextMenuActions = \ [EditScriptAction(EditScriptAction.SCRIPT_PYTHON), DeleteScriptAction(DeleteScriptAction.SCRIPT_PYTHON)]